Output ecf53e732c3d6e57e7b39ae89bdf03fc2c6f8283bd77107350b89194f931d574:2

value
6012695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c62436bfdda9fe2be2a217412623ebbe86d1ecd2 OP_EQUAL
address
3Kkh6i7UespgnTiU7yeDDsuxrb5azuh281
transaction
ecf53e732c3d6e57e7b39ae89bdf03fc2c6f8283bd77107350b89194f931d574
spent
true